Service of an adjudication order on an authorised representative was treated as valid communication under the governing service provision, and the appeal period was counted from that date. Because the appeal to the Commissioner (Appeals) was filed after the statutory limit and beyond the condonable extension, the majority held it to be time-barred and not maintainable. The contrary view that the appeal should be examined on merits was rejected, and the dismissal for limitation was upheld.
